Palladium Membrane with High Density of Large-Angle Grain Boundaries to Promote Hydrogen Diffusivity
A higher density of large-angle grain boundaries in palladium membranes promotes hydrogen diffusion whereas small-angle grain boundaries suppress it. In this paper, the microstructure formation in 10 µm thick palladium membranes is tuned to achieve a ...
